Poster Day 2008
The 2008 Undergraduate Research Poster day held in the new Ken Olsen Science Center was a big success. It was estimated that over 200 people attended to view the posters and talk with the students. There were twenty seven posters from a variety of departments including: Biology, Chemistry, Kinesiology, Mathematics, Physics and Psychology.
